Simone Biles has a chance in Paris to be the first woman since 1968 to win the Olympic all-around title a second time and just the third woman overall. Biles took home the gold in the all-around competition in Rio in 2016. It was one of four gold medals she won in those Games after also placing first in the vault, floor exercise and team competitions. She missed out on gold in the 2020 Tokyo Games, winning a silver in the team competition and bronze on the balance beam.

The Olympics gymnastics competition begins on Sunday with team qualifying and ends on Monday, Aug. 5. Biles is expected to compete in each individual competition in addition to the all-around and team competitions. In the all-around women’s competition, gymnasts perform on all four events: Vault, Uneven Bars, Balance Beam and Floor Exercise. 

Biles will open competition in Paris with team qualifying, which starts at 3:30 a.m. ET (12:30 a.m. PT) on Sunday.

For the men, American Frederick Richard, along with teammate Paul Juda, will represent the US in the all-around final. The 20-year-old Richard is from Massachusetts and is a sophomore at the University of Michigan and a TikTok star. There are six men’s events: floor exercise, pommel horse, still rings, vault, parallel bars and high bar. Richard’s strongest events are floor exercise, parallel bar and high bar. He’s expected to contend for a medal in each, as well as the all-around competition. The men’s competition begins Saturday with qualifying and ends on Monday, Aug. 5.

Where are the 2024 Olympic gymnastics being held?

The women’s and men’s gymnastics will be held at the Bercy Arena, also known as Accor Arena, in Paris.

When does the 2024 Olympic gymnastics start and end?

Qualifying begins at 5 a.m. ET (2 p.m. PT) on Saturday for the men and 3:30 a.m. ET (12:30 a.m. PT) for the women. The first medal event is scheduled for Monday, July 29. Here’s the schedule for the men’s and women’s medal events.

What’s the time difference between Paris and the US?

Paris is 6 hours ahead of New York and the rest of the Eastern time zone. It’s 7 hours ahead of the Central time zone, 8 hours ahead of Mountain time and 9 hours ahead of Pacific time.

This difference means that most events will be shown live in the morning and afternoon for US viewers.

Who’s on Team USA for gymnastics? 

In addition to Simone Biles, the women’s team includes Sunisa Lee, Jade Carey, Jordan Chiles and Hezly Rivera. Biles is the most decorated of the bunch with three golds and a bronze from the 2016 Rio Games and a silver and bronze from the 2020 Tokyo Games. Lee won gold in the all-around competition in Tokyo and also collected a silver and bronze at those games. Carey won gold in the floor exercise in Tokyo, and Chiles took home a silver in the team competition in Tokyo. It’s the first Olympics for the 16-year-old Rivera, who is the youngest member of the entire US delegation.

On the men’s team with Richard are Asher Hong, Paul Juda, Brody Malone and Stephen Nedoroscik. It’s the second Olympic Games for Malone and the first for Hong, Juda, Nedoroscik and Richard.
